    On your speedway front axle kit you got for your falcon what axle width did you end up with. I want to buy a speedway axle kit for my 65 falcon but not sure what axle width to get thanks

    Jim
     
  9. dirttoo
    Joined: Feb 17, 2009
    Posts: 136

    dirttoo
    Member

  10. 1971BB427
    Joined: Mar 6, 2010
    Posts: 8,717

    1971BB427
    Member
    from Oregon

    Most people run a 46"-48" if you want the axle to look stock width. I'm running a 52" kingpin width on mine, as I wanted the tires out close to the fender width.
